is a specialized vocal compressor plugin developed by renowned producer Joey Sturgis (Asking Alexandria, Of Mice & Men) that debuted in 2014. Designed to simplify the complex vocal chains typical of modern rock and metal, it condenses multiple processors—including compression, EQ, and saturation—into a single interface with just a few intuitive controls. The safest and most direct way to use JST Gain Reduction is to purchase it from the official developer. The current version, , is priced at a one-time payment of $19.99 (down from $59.00). This is a perpetual license, meaning you pay once and own the plugin forever, including all future updates and technical support. The plugin is available in VST3, AU, and AAX formats, making it compatible with most major Digital Audio Workstations (DAWs) on both Windows and macOS.
